As part of our Education and Advocacy Programme, BRAVEAURORA this morning, March 11, 2026, donated dual desks to pupils of Sawaba Primary School to help address the school’s furniture shortage.
The presentation was led by Mr. Abdul Rahman Gbana Iddrisu, Executive Director of BRAVEAURORA, together with Simone, a member of the BRAVEAURORA Board, on behalf of the organization. The event brought together community leaders and dignitaries including the Chief of Sawaba, the Municipal Chief Executive (MCE)for West Mamprusi Municipal, officials from the Ghana Education Service (GES), and teachers of the school.
The Chief and community members expressed their heartfelt appreciation to BRAVEAURORA for its continuous support and contribution to #education and development in the area. The MCE also commended the organization for its ongoing #commitment to improving #learning conditions in the region and encouraged the #community to take good care of the #furniture for the benefit of future generations.
